The Hexadecimal Color #CA962E is a contrast shade of Peru. #CA962E RGB value is rgb(202, 150, 46). RGB Color Model of #CA962E consists of 79% red, 58% green and 18% blue. HSL color Mode of #CA962E has 40°(degrees) Hue, 63% Saturation and 49% Lightness. #CA962E color has an wavelength of 594.81481n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#CA962E is #CC9933.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#CA962E is #C93. The Closest Color to #CA962E is #CD853F. Official Name of #CA962E Hex Code is Nugget.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#CA962E is 0 Cyan 26 Magenta 77 Yellow 21 Black and #CA962E CMY is 0, 26, 77.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#CA962E is hsl(40,63,49,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(40, 77, 79).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#CA962E is 35.76, 34.57, 7.37.
Hex8 Value of #CA962E is #CA962EFF. Decimal Value of #CA962E is 13276718 and Octal Value of #CA962E is 62513056. Binary Value of #CA962E is 11001010, 10010110, 101110 and Android of #CA962E is 4291466798 / 0xffca962e.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#CA962E is 0.46, 0.445, 0.445 and YIQ Color Space of #CA962E is 153.692, 64.402, -21.3668.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#CA962E is 39.86, 33.57, 7.83.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#CA962E is 65.41, 10.04, 58.86.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#CA962E is 65.41, 42.78, 60.73.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#CA962E is 65.41, 59.71, 80.32. Hunter Lab variable of #CA962E is 58.8, 5.67, 33.73.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#CA962E

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
